Step 3: Pay the Fees
The administrative expenses for issuing a replacement driving license are fixed by nationwide policy.
Charge TypeCost (PLN)DescriptionRequirement License Issuance100.00 PLNBase fee for printing and processing the plastic card.Evidential Fee (Opłata ewidencyjna)0.50 PLNProcessing fee for entering data into the central register.Overall Out-of-Pocket Cost100.50 PLNPayable at the office cashier, by means of bank transfer, or online during electronic submission.Timeline and Collecting the New License
When the application is effectively submitted, processing times usually range from 2 to 4 weeks. In particular intricate cases or during peak holiday, it might take a little longer.

2. What should I do if my license was taken?
If your driving license was stolen, you ought to instantly report the theft to the local police headquarters. While an authorities report is not strictly necessary for each municipal workplace to release a replacement, having it protects you from liability if the taken file is used fraudulently.
3. For how long is the replacement driving license legitimate?
Generally, a replacement file maintains the specific validity duration of your initial license. If your original license was due to expire in 2 years, the new replacement card will also end in 2 years, unless you undergo a full medical evaluation to restore it for a basic term (normally 15 years for standard classifications).
